Applewhite Campground (CA)
1/3
Camp site features
Across 42 camp sites:
- Pets allowed: all 42 sites
- Longest rig: 15 ft
- Largest party: 8 people
Directions
Continue 3 miles past the Lytle Creek Ranger Station. Campground is on the right with Upper Loop campsites on the left and Lower Loop Campsites on the right.
Stay Limit
Check in from 2 PM, check out by 12 PM.

Campground is good. Has lots of room. Each spot comes with a picnic table, fire ring and box to put stuff. They have plenty of space and our shady. Only issue is there is no current access to the creek. You have to drive to Bonita Falls and find parking. You cannot access the picnic area.

This was my first and will be my last time going to Apple while campground. When I booked ahead of time they did not have all the warnings and post about no running water or bonfires. So about 2 weeks ahead I had to make sure on the site. I had high hopes but figured let’s go even with all the restrictions going on. Didn’t think cooking outside in the heat is bad but on top of it there were thousands of wasp trying to get into your food. You have to properly store and cover it or they are everywhere. Porta potty’s are super gross smelling. Luckily I have my own portable toilet. Had to bring our own water source but other than that it was alright. Found out people from the previous year ruined it for everyone else that went after them. No water, no bonfires, no nothing.
